Home News GNOME 43.5 Adds 32:9 Aspect Ratio, Plugs More Memory Leaks By Marius Nestor March 22, 2023 GNOME 43.5 brings support for 32:9 aspect ratios, reduced memory bandwidth usage for some GPUs, and improved drag-and-drop support.
